Tipurile primitive au metode?
Tipurile primitive au metode?

Video: Tipurile primitive au metode?

Video: Tipurile primitive au metode?
Video: Primitive Technology: Simplified blower and furnace experiments 2024, Mai
Anonim

Pentru că String nu este un tip primitiv , este o clasă (care are metode ), în timp ce întreg, scurt, caracter etc. sunt toate primitivi (care nu au metode ). pentru că tipuri primitive sunt doar atat, primitiv . Ei nu au metode.

Ulterior, se poate întreba, de asemenea, tipurile de date primitive au metode?

A ' primitiv ' tip de date înseamnă că tu avea o valoare stocată în memorie - această valoare are Nu metode sau structura internă. A primitiv poate să fie operat numai de către operațiuni externe.

Mai mult, tipurile primitive sunt obiecte? Sunt 8 tipuri de date primitive : int, short, char, float, double, boolean, …etc. Spre deosebire de C#, în Java, variabilele a tip primitiv nu sunt Obiecte ; nu sunt un struct nici un obiect instanțiat dintr-o clasă.

Aici, ce sunt metodele primitive?

A metoda primitivă este o Metodă care invocă comportamentul în Mașina Virtuală (Prezentare generală) sau un plugin. Metode primitive oferiți funcționalități care nu sunt disponibile de la Smalltalk normal metode . De exemplu, există metode primitive pentru I/O De exemplu: acces la fișiere (vezi FileStream) socket-uri de rețea (vezi socket)

Care este diferența dintre tipul de date primitiv și non-primitiv?

Date primitive sunt doar valori unice, nu au capacități speciale. Exemplele de Tipuri de date primitive sunt date byte, short, int, long, float, double, char etc. A non - tipul de date primitiv este altceva, cum ar fi o structură de matrice sau o clasă, este cunoscut sub numele de non - tipul de date primitiv.

Recomandat: